Scope of the Patent: Key Elements and Boundaries
1. The Patent’s Core Invention
The scope of DK2451435 is primarily contained within its claims, which define the legal boundaries of the patent’s protection. While the detailed claims are not provided here, typical drug patents encompass:
- Composition of Matter Claims: Covering the specific chemical structure or a class of compounds.
- Method Claims: Detailing therapeutic, diagnostic, or manufacturing methods.
- Formulation Claims: Encompassing specific dosage forms, delivery systems, or excipient combinations.
- Use Claims: Covering novel therapeutic uses or indications.
In most pharmaceutical patents, the composition and use claims are critical for market exclusivity.
2. Claim Language and Breadth
The stringency and scope depend on claim drafting. Broader claims encompass entire classes of compounds or mechanisms, providing extensive market protection. Narrow claims focus on specific molecules or methods, possibly limiting enforcement but reducing prior art rejection likelihood.
Given current patent drafting standards, it is probable DK2451435 includes a mix of independent and dependent claims, with independent claims articulating broad protection and dependent claims adding specific embodiments.
Claims and Their Implications
1. Independent Claims
Typically, an independent claim in DK2451435 would specify the core invention — for example:
- A chemical compound characterized by a particular structural formula.
- A pharmaceutical formulation comprising the compound.
- A method of treating a disease using the compound.
Such claims aim to secure a wide protective scope, covering various applications and modifications of the core invention.
2. Dependent Claims
Dependent claims refine and narrow the scope, covering specific embodiments:
- Variations in chemical substituents.
- Specific dosage regimes.
- Combination with other therapeutic agents.
- Particular delivery mechanisms.
The strategic combination of independent and dependent claims allows the patent owner to defend against design-arounds and challenge certain infringing activities.
